Quiet Luxury vs Loud Fashion: The Power Shift Defining 2026 Style

Fashion has always been a reflection of society, evolving alongside cultural, economic, and social changes.

For years, loud fashion dominated the industry—bold logos, statement pieces, and highly recognizable branding defined what it meant to be stylish. Today, however, a shift is taking place. A quieter, more refined approach is emerging, reshaping the way we understand luxury.

This movement, known as “quiet luxury,” is not just a trend—it is a transformation in how people express identity, wealth, and sophistication.

The Era of Loud Fashion

There was a time when visibility was everything. Logos were displayed proudly, often oversized and unmistakable. Wearing branded clothing was a way to communicate status and success instantly.

Social media amplified this trend, turning fashion into a visual competition. The more recognizable the brand, the greater the perceived value. However, this overexposure gradually reduced exclusivity, leading to a shift in consumer perception.

The Rise of Quiet Luxury

Quiet luxury represents a return to subtlety. Instead of relying on logos, it focuses on quality, craftsmanship, and timeless design. It is about wearing pieces that do not need to shout to be noticed.

This approach values materials such as cashmere, silk, and fine wool, combined with impeccable tailoring. The result is clothing that feels luxurious without appearing excessive.

Why the Shift Happened

The transition from loud to quiet fashion reflects broader societal changes. Today’s consumers are more informed and selective. They seek authenticity, sustainability, and long-term value rather than fleeting trends.

High-net-worth individuals, in particular, are moving away from obvious displays of wealth. Instead, they prefer understated elegance—where recognition comes from knowledge rather than visibility.

The Psychology Behind Quiet Luxury

Quiet luxury is as much about mindset as it is about style. It reflects confidence and maturity, signaling that the wearer does not need external validation. This subtle approach creates a sense of exclusivity that cannot be replicated through branding alone.

Key Elements of the Trend

  • Neutral color palettes such as beige, white, and black
  • Minimal or no visible branding
  • High-quality fabrics and finishes
  • Timeless silhouettes that remain relevant over time

The Influence of Social Media

Interestingly, quiet luxury thrives on social media despite its understated nature. In a digital landscape filled with bold visuals, simplicity stands out. Clean, minimal aesthetics attract attention precisely because they contrast with the noise.

Adopting Quiet Luxury

Embracing quiet luxury does not require a complete wardrobe transformation. It begins with choosing fewer, better pieces. Investing in quality over quantity, focusing on fit, and prioritizing timeless designs are key steps.

Accessories also play a role—subtle jewelry, classic watches, and well-crafted bags enhance the overall look without overpowering it.

The Future of Fashion

As fashion continues to evolve, quiet luxury is expected to remain influential. It aligns with growing awareness around sustainability and conscious consumption, making it more than just a passing trend.
